      Replying to my comment, because I can't edit it:
      The problem I see with variety shows is that I think those probably would work best for intermediate-advanced learners who may have a solid foundation and understanding of the language and won't be thrown out by the slang and constant grammar twisting. Beginners will get frustrated by the speakers don't following strictly the "rules".

    • @YourKoreanSaem
      @YourKoreanSaem  2 года назад +1

      Thanks for your comment! I agree, for beginners understand the basic sentence structures are more important before moving on to “real life” listening where there are so many exceptions and variations!

    치킨 has exploded in popularity here in the DC metro area. It's probably the only distinctly Korean food that's cheap and as easy to access as it is in Korea, like you said it's so hard to get casual Korean food even in Koreatowns - I can just order chicken from one of a bunch of different places (Pelicana, bbq, Choong Man, Chi Mc) and it shows up and it's no more expensive than it should be.
    I know a place I can get cheap 중식 tucked away in an industrial area. It's almost like a 기사식당 except in this case the clientele are mostly auto mechanics and contractors. :) It's the one place I actually get to use my Korean because the woman who takes my order on the phone just goes full speed ahead so I roll with it. Finding something like that is a rare gem though.
